During the Lucasfilm Studio showcase panel at the Star Wars Celebration event being held at the Excel Center in London, England, more details on the upcoming second season of “Andor” were revealed.

Lucasfilm’s Kathleen Kennedy spoke about the success of the highly acclaimed Disney+ original series “Star Wars: Andor”, and was joined on the stage by the series’ director/creator/showrunner Tony Gilroy and stars Diego Luna, Adria Arjona, Kyle Soller, Denise Gough, Genevieve O’Reilly, Andy Serkis, Muhannad Bahair and Joplin Sibtain, who were accompanied by droid B2EMO.

Fans in attendance were treated to an exclusive first look at the second and final season, which is currently in production until August this year.  The final season will chronicle the next steps in Andor’s journey over the next four years in the build-up to the events of “Rogue One” as he fights to assemble a fledgling resistance, with each three-episode block representing a year.

With filming due to finish in August, Tony Gilroy revealed that it’d take about a year of post-production and should line up with how the timings for the first season arrived on Disney+, about a year after they finished shooting.  So it’s likely we will see “Andor” season two arrive on Disney+ in August or September 2024.

There was also a separate “Making Of “Andor”” Panel during the afternoon, which was also attended by Tony Gilroy, Kathleen Kennedy and Diego Luna, were they went into more detail about how they made the first season and showed the “Andor” season 2 sizzle reel to those in attendance again.  The good news, was that the “Making Of” panel was streamed online for everyone to enjoy.

Kathleen Kennedy, Tony Gilroy, Sanne Wohlenberg, Diego Luna and Luke Hull are executive producing the upcoming season exclusively for Disney+. 

During the event, hundreds of fans dressed up as prisoners from the Narkina 5 prison and took part in many photo opportunities with other attendees, including Diego Luna.
